New Account Security Measures At BetWoon

  • Strong password: Use a unique password that is at least 12–16 characters long. Mix upper- and lower-case letters, numbers, and symbols, and avoid names, dates, and common patterns (for example, “Password123!”). Store it in a password manager instead of reusing it across gambling, email, and banking accounts.
  • 2FA: Turn on two-factor authentication using an authenticator app (TOTP) so a stolen password alone cannot unlock the account. Keep the backup codes offline (saved in a password manager or written down and stored securely) and do not share them with support or anyone else.
  • Login notifications: Enable alerts for new logins so you get a message when the account is accessed from a new device, browser, or location. Treat any unexpected alert as a compromise signal: change the password immediately, log out of other sessions, and reset 2FA if you no longer control the original device.
  • Data protection: BetWoon limits access to personal details inside the account area and uses encrypted connections (HTTPS/TLS) for sign-in and account pages. Keep your side clean: avoid public Wi‑Fi for deposits and withdrawals, verify the website address before entering credentials, and only upload identity documents through the secure verification page.

BetWoon KYC Verification Process

BetWoon runs KYC checks to confirm your identity, where you live, and that the payment method you use belongs to you. The casino requests verification when you first withdraw, when your account activity triggers a security check, or when your cumulative deposits or withdrawals reach the operator’s internal risk limits.

  • Identity (ID/Passport): Upload a clear colour photo of a government-issued document (passport, national ID card, or driving licence). BetWoon checks your full name, date of birth, document number, expiry date, and that the document is readable edge-to-edge. If the system flags the upload, support asks for a selfie (or short video selfie) holding the document to match the face to the ID.
  • Address proof: Provide a document dated within the last 90 days that shows your full name and current residential address. BetWoon accepts a utility bill (electricity, gas, water), bank statement, or a government letter. Screenshots and edited PDFs get rejected; the file needs to be the original PDF or a full photo of the paper document with all corners visible.
  • Payment method: BetWoon verifies the method used for deposits and withdrawals. For bank cards, upload a photo of the card with the middle digits covered (leave the first 6 and last 4 visible) and the CVV hidden; the name on the card must match the KYC name. For e-wallets, BetWoon requests a screenshot of the wallet profile page showing the account holder name and the wallet ID or email. For bank transfers, provide a bank statement or account page showing the IBAN/account number and your name.

After you submit the files, BetWoon reviews them in the verification section of your account and updates the status to approved or requests a re-upload with a specific reason (blur, glare, cropped edges, mismatch of names, or outdated address proof). A standard review takes 24–48 hours, while manual checks during weekends or high workload can extend to 3–5 business days.
